Estimated Costs

From Vienna Airport to central areas like Stephansplatz, you can expect:

  • Standard taxi: €25–€40

  • Luxury taxi: €35–€50

  • Limousine service: €45–€70

Prices can vary based on traffic, time of day, and any additional requests you make when booking.


Travel Time

The journey usually takes 20–30 minutes.
Keep in mind:

  • Rush hours in the morning (7–9 a.m.) and evening (4–6 p.m.) may add 10–15 minutes.

  • Weekends tend to have lighter traffic.

  • Always plan to leave early for your return trip to the airport.

Taxi vs. Public Transport

Option

Time

Cost Range

Comfort Level

Taxi/Limousine

20–30 mins

€25–€70

High

Train (CAT/S-Bahn)

16–30 mins

€4–€12

Medium

Bus

20–45 mins

€8–€12

Medium

Public transport is cheaper, but taxis and limousines offer door-to-door service without changes or carrying luggage long distances.


Meeting Your Driver at the Airport

If you book in advance, the driver will usually wait in the arrivals hall with a sign showing your name. They’ll help you with your bags and guide you to the car parked close by.
This saves you from walking long distances with luggage.


Traveling with Children or Pets

If you’re traveling with kids, request a child seat when booking. Most companies provide them for free or at a small cost.
If you have pets, let the service know ahead of time so they can provide a pet-friendly vehicle.


Late-Night and Early-Morning Arrivals

Private transport services operate 24/7, which makes them a reliable choice for flights arriving late at night or departing very early.
Public transport options may be limited during these hours, making a taxi or limousine more practical.
